Kanchi Krishnaswamy Rao (1845–1923) was an important Indian leader. He worked as a government official, a judge, and a top administrator. From 1898 to 1904, he served as the Diwan of Travancore. A Diwan was like a prime minister or chief minister for a princely state in India.

Early Life and Education

Krishnaswamy Rao was born in Salem in September 1845. His father, Kanchi Venkata Rao, was a government official. He worked at the District Collectorate, which is like a main government office.

Krishnaswamy Rao went to school and finished his studies. At just sixteen years old, he began working for the government. This was a common path for smart young people back then.

A Career in Public Service

Krishnaswamy Rao started his career in October 1864. He worked as a record-keeper in the Nellore district court. His starting salary was 20 rupees a month.

He was very good at his job. Because of his skills, he was promoted in 1867. He became a Sheristadar, which was a higher administrative role. In July 1870, he became a District Munsiff. This meant he was a judge in a local court.

Rising Through the Ranks

In 1883, Krishnaswamy Rao was appointed as a sub-judge. He worked in a place called Cocanada. His hard work and talent were clearly noticed.

In May 1894, he became the Chief Justice of Travancore. This was a very important position. He was the top judge in the entire state. He served in this role until 1898.

Becoming Diwan of Travancore

In 1898, Krishnaswamy Rao was chosen for an even bigger role. He became the Diwan of Travancore. As Diwan, he was the chief minister. He helped the Maharaja (the ruler) manage the state. He worked to improve things for the people of Travancore.

He served as Diwan for six years, until 1904. During his time, he made many important decisions. He helped to run the government and keep things organized.

Special Recognition

In November 1901, Krishnaswamy Rao received a special honor. He was made a Companion of the Order of the Indian Empire (CIE). This was a high award given by the British government. It recognized his important contributions and service.

Later Life

Kanchi Krishnaswamy Rao passed away in 1923. He is remembered for his long and successful career. He dedicated his life to public service in India.
